A large discount chain compares the performance of its credit managers in Ohio and Illinois by comparing the mean dollar amounts owed by customers with delinquent charge accounts in these two states. Ten delinquent accounts were randomly selected from Ohio and 10 delinquent accounts were randomly selected from Illinois. We are testing at 95% confidence whether there is a difference between the population mean dollar amounts owed by customers with delinquent charge accounts in Ohio and Illinois.
Ohio: n = 10 xbar = $524 s = $68
Illinois: n = 10 xbar = $473 s = $22
Ho: There is no difference
Ha: There is a difference

3. A telephone company wants to determine whether the appeal of a new security system is higher with homeowners compared to renters. Independent samples of 140 homeowners and 60 renters are randomly selected. Each respondent views a TV pilot in which a test ad for the new security system is embedded twice. Afterward, each respondent is interviewed to find out whether he or she would purchase the security system. Results show that 25 out of the 140 homeowners definitely would buy the security system, while 9 out of the 60 renters definitely would buy the system. Test for a higher proportion of homeowner purchases at 95%.
Ho: There is no difference or homeowner proportion is smaller
Ha: Homeowner proportion is greater
